Overview

Planned Systems International (PSI) is an enterprise IT services company that designs, builds, secures, and operates software solutions that support mission success and operational excellence across Federal Government organizations. PSI is seeking an AMOC Engineering and Integration Manager to provide full-time, on-site leadership supporting the CBP Air and Marine Operations Center.


This role is responsible for overseeing the integration, engineering, and modernization of C4I systems, ensuring seamless interoperability across AMOSS, ISR, and telecommunications environments while aligning system enhancements, upgrades, and operational capabilities with mission priorities and performance requirements.

Essential Functions and Job Responsibilities
  • Lead engineering and integration activities across AMOSS, ISR, and telecommunications systems
  • Oversee system integration efforts to ensure interoperability across C4I platforms and environments
  • Manage engineering teams responsible for system upgrades, enhancements, and modernization initiatives
  • Coordinate integration of new technologies, sensors, and communications capabilities into existing infrastructure
  • Ensure system configurations, baselines, and changes are properly managed and documented
  • Provide technical direction for troubleshooting complex system integration issues
  • Support planning and execution of technology refresh and capability expansion efforts
  • Collaborate with Government stakeholders to align engineering priorities with mission needs
  • Ensure compliance with configuration management, security, and quality assurance requirements
  • Support testing, validation, and deployment of integrated system capabilities
  • Coordinate across operations, maintenance, and engineering teams to ensure seamless system performance

Additional Information
  • Travel is required to support mission operations, system maintenance, and engineering activities across CBP operational locations. Personnel will deploy to sites including CAMOC in Aguadilla, Puerto Rico, and other CONUS and OCONUS locations to perform installation, troubleshooting, integration, and sustainment of C4I, AMOSS, ISR, and telecommunications systems. Travel may be scheduled or occur on short notice in response to mission priorities or system outages. Duration may range from short-term temporary duty to extended support periods based on operational needs. All travel will be Government-directed and reimbursed in accordance with applicable Federal Travel Regulations and contract provisions.
